Product Description: Revaprazan hydrochloride is primarily used as a potent and selective acid pump antagonist in the treatment of gastric acid-related disorders. It effectively inhibits the gastric H+/K+-ATPase enzyme, reducing acid secretion in the stomach. This makes it a valuable therapeutic option for managing conditions such as gastroesophageal reflux disease (GERD), peptic ulcers, and gastritis. Its rapid onset of action and prolonged efficacy provide significant relief from symptoms like heartburn and acid regurgitation. Additionally, it is often preferred for patients who may not respond adequately to proton pump inhibitors (PPIs) or require an alternative treatment option. Its role in promoting mucosal healing and preventing ulcer recurrence further underscores its clinical importance.
